What Cress Means

From a surname referring to someone who lived near watercress. Also can mean 'to grow'.

Cress emerged as a surname in English from a topographical reference to someone living near watercress. Its earliest recorded use as a given name dates to 1923. It also carries the inherent meaning of 'to grow.'
